> > Sounds like the debug info is bad.
>
> But then why does GDB 6.1 have no problems debugging the same binary?
Did GDB 6.1 have the DWARF2 frame unwinder enabled for DJGPP? If so,
another possibility is that the debug infor is right, but that GDB
somehow misinterprets it, or uses the debug info for the wrong code
address (which happens to correspond to a function that does save the
stack pointer in %ebp).
